In September 2016, the European Commission proposed amendments to the regulation on the Guarantee Fund for External Actions (GFEA) and the decision granting an EU guarantee to the European Investment Bank (EIB) against losses under financing operations supporting investment projects outside the EU (external lending mandate, ELM). The agreement on the proposals, reached after eight months of trilogue negotiations, needs a confirmation vote during the February I plenary.
